In My Ears




















I've really gotten hooked on knitting podcasts - I listen to them when I walk the dog or when I'm in the car running errands. I've reviewed a few of my favorites and have discovered a new one that I adore: A Playful Day.




The host, GreenTriangleGirl on Ravelry, lives in London and has the most delightful accent which I could listen to all day. She describes yarn in such wonderful detail with a variety of terms and adjectives that you can almost feel the yarn.




One of her fun segments is "Munch, Burp, Schlurp" where food and beverages are discussed. She mentioned one of my favorite food blogs, Smitten Kitchen, and described it perfectly as food porn (try the Asparagus Hash - YUM).




Anyway, I just wanted to share this delightful podcast with you - it is relatively new with only 13 episodes so very well worth starting at the beginning.
